What is ADAP Application

The Virginia ADAP Application is a healthcare form used by individuals in Virginia to apply for the Virginia AIDS Drug Assistance Program (ADAP). Its primary purpose is to assist with accessing vital medical assistance.

Comprehensive Guide to ADAP Application

What is the Virginia ADAP Application?

The Virginia ADAP Application serves as a critical tool in healthcare, specifically for individuals seeking assistance through the Virginia AIDS Drug Assistance Program (ADAP). This application enables eligible individuals to access necessary medical assistance, particularly in obtaining vital medications and healthcare services. By ensuring applicants can utilize this program, the Virginia ADAP Application plays a significant role in supporting public health initiatives and addressing healthcare disparities.

Purpose and Benefits of the Virginia ADAP Application

The Virginia ADAP Application is essential for those needing access to prescription medications and healthcare services. Eligible individuals benefit from this application as it helps maintain confidentiality concerning sensitive health matters. By facilitating access to healthcare resources, the application ensures that clients receive the support and medications necessary for their well-being.

Eligibility Criteria for the Virginia ADAP Application

To qualify for the Virginia ADAP Application, individuals must meet several conditions:
  • Age requirements, typically including adults and minors with consent.
  • Income levels that fall within the program's guidelines.
  • Residency in Virginia, ensuring that applicants are local to the program.
  • Additional factors related to medical needs that may further qualify applicants.
These criteria ensure that assistance is provided to those who truly need it.

Eligibility for the Virginia ADAP program generally requires individuals to demonstrate a medical need for assistance with HIV/AIDS medications, meet income guidelines, and be a resident of Virginia.
Individuals should submit the Virginia ADAP Application as soon as they determine they need assistance. While there may not be a strict deadline, timely submission can expedite access to medications and care.
Upon completion of the Virginia ADAP Application on pdfFiller, you can submit it via email, print it for physical submission, or follow specific submission instructions outlined on the form, which may vary.
Applicants typically need to provide documentation such as proof of residency, income verification, and medical provider information to support their Virginia ADAP Application.
Common mistakes include overlooking required signatures, leaving fields blank, or providing inaccurate information. Carefully review the form before submitting to avoid these issues.
The processing time for the Virginia ADAP Application can vary but generally takes several weeks. Applicants are encouraged to follow up if they have not received confirmation.
If your Virginia ADAP Application is denied, review the reasons for denial carefully. You may appeal the decision or seek assistance from a healthcare advocate to explore your options.
